A Powerwall system consists of at least one Powerwall battery and a Backup Gateway. The Backup Gateway provides energy management, metering and monitoring functions for Powerwall. It controls connection to the grid, safely disconnecting your home and starting backup operation during an outage. The Backup Gateway also includes communication functions for up to 10 Powerwall units, and receives over-the-air updates for the system.

Powerwall is a rechargeable home battery system that stores energy from solar or from the grid and makes it available on demand. It can power your home during the night, or back up your home in the event of a power outage. With its built-in battery inverter, Powerwall is compact and easy to integrate into your home. As with all Tesla products, new features will be added to Powerwall with over-the-air updates.

Components that make up a Powerwall System

A Powerwall installation includes at least one Powerwall battery, a Backup Gateway and standard electrical hardware such as circuit breaker panels, conduit, junction boxes, or electrical disconnects as required by your particular installation and local electrical codes. In some cases, conduit and other electrical hardware can be hidden within the wall for an additional cost.

Designing for Whole Home Backup

When designing your system, Tesla will recommend the number of Powerwall units needed to back up your entire home (whole home backup). This means that during a power outage, your Powerwall system would be able to support all your appliances. You can then add more Powerwall units to keep your house operational during longer outages.

If you order multiple Powerwalls for your system, they can be mounted as single side-by-side units on a wall or on the floor, or stacked front-to-back (up to 3 deep per stack) and mounted on the floor only.

Side-by-Side Mounting

When mounted side-by-side on a wall, Powerwall units must have enough clearance on each side for electrical connections and proper ventilation.

Front-to-Back Mounting

When stacked front-to-back, Powerwall must be floor-mounted and the stack must be anchored to an adjacent wall, and the Powerwall units must be joined together with Powerwall Stack Kit hardware.

Powerwall & Solar

Adding energy storage to your solar system is the best way to maximise your system’s value – allowing you to use solar power day and night. Powerwall can be integrated with a new or existing solar system.

To ensure reliable operation during power outages, at least one Powerwall is required for each 7.6 kW AC of solar included in the backup circuit.

Powerwall & the Grid

When Powerwall is installed without solar, it can charge from the grid to support Backup-only Mode.

When Powerwall is installed with solar, it will not be able to charge from the grid. Powerwall installations must also comply with rules around grid charging.

Though Powerwall can operate during when the grid is down, Powerwall must still be connected to the grid.

Powerwall does not currently offer an off-grid solution, but you can reserve a Powerwall and we will contact you once an off-grid solution is available in your area.

Powerwall & Generators

Powerwall can be added to an existing system that has solar panels and a backup generator connected with an external Automatic Transfer Switch (ATS) or Manual Transfer Switch (MTS). Powerwall is installed between the electrical service entrance and the transfer switch, where it charges from solar while the grid is operational. However, the Powerwall and generator are not directly integrated which means Powerwall does not charge from the generator.

In an outage, Powerwall responds immediately and provides backup power before the generator can detect the outage. The generator is turned on only when the Powerwall state of charge drops below a set threshold, or if loads exceed Powerwall’s maximum output. When grid power returns, the generator will turn off and Powerwall can again charge from solar. If Powerwall is installed with an MTS, manual operation of the switch is required to power the home with the generator.

Powerwall & Other Batteries

Powerwall does not currently work with existing battery systems.

Powerwall & Other Renewables

Powerwall does not currently integrate with other renewable energy sources, such as wind or hydro.

Powerwall & EV Charging

Powerwall can provide stored solar energy to your EV through your home electrical panel. However, there is no direct connection between Powerwall and the EV wall connector.

How do solar systems work with the Tesla Powerwall 2?

Photons (sun light) are absorbed by solar panels in a rooftop installation. DC electricity is then created from the solar panels. DC cannot be used in the home, and thus has to be converted to AC electricity with an inverter. The energy that is created is either used to power your house, fed back into the grid (if applicable) or stored using your Tesla Powerwall. You can manage all of this using a cloud-based app.

Tesla’s Powerwall 2 offers one of the best ratios for energy storage. One Powerwall 2 stores 13.5 kWh, basically enough to run your main appliances for a full 24 hours. It also comes with the inverter mentioned above. The Powerwall 2 comes with a 10 year warranty.
